The Porsche 911, often referred to simply as the 911 or by its full designation, the Porsche 911 Carrera, is an iconic sports car renowned for its distinctive design and engineering excellence. Manufactured by the German automaker Porsche AG since 1964, the 911 has become a symbol of performance and precision engineering. Over the decades, it has evolved through multiple generations, each featuring advanced technology and refined aerodynamics. Key features include a rear-engine layout, exceptional handling, and a range of powerful engines that deliver impressive speed and agility. Its enduring popularity stems from a combination of heritage, innovation, and the brand’s commitment to quality, making the Porsche 911 a true benchmark in the world of high-performance sports cars.

Understanding MOT Defect Categories

Dangerous Direct and immediate risk to road safety or the environment. Vehicle must not be driven until repaired.
Major May affect safety, environment, or other road users. Repair immediately.
Minor No significant effect on safety but should be repaired as soon as possible.
Advisory Could become more serious in the future. Monitor and repair if necessary.
